Breast cancer is the most common type of cancer in women, affecting around 1 in 8 women in the United States.
While there is no guaranteed way to completely prevent breast cancer, research has shown that a healthy lifestyle and a diet rich in certain foods can help reduce the risk of developing breast cancer. Here are 30 foods to help prevent breast cancer:.
1. Broccoli
Broccoli is a cruciferous vegetable that contains compounds called sulforaphane and indoles, which have been shown to help prevent breast cancer. Broccoli is also rich in fiber, vitamins, and minerals that can promote good health.
2. Spinach
Spinach is a leafy green vegetable that is rich in folate, a nutrient that has been shown to help reduce the risk of breast cancer. Spinach is also a good source of vitamins A and C, iron, and calcium.
3. Blueberries
Blueberries are a rich source of antioxidants that can help prevent oxidative damage to cells. This damage can lead to cancer. Blueberries are also high in fiber, which can help reduce the risk of breast cancer.
4. Walnuts
Walnuts are rich in omega-3 fatty acids, which have been shown to help reduce the risk of breast cancer. Walnuts are also high in antioxidants and protein.
5. Flaxseed
Flaxseed contains lignans, which have been shown to help reduce the risk of breast cancer. Flaxseed is also high in fiber and omega-3 fatty acids.
